Prior to SEE v11.1.3MP1, Symantec Endpoint Encryption can be susceptible to a denial of service (DoS) attack, which is a type of attack whereby the perpetrator attempts to make a particular machine or network resource unavailable to its intended users by temporarily or indefinitely disrupting services of a specific host within a network.

Prior to SEE v11.1.3MP1, Symantec Endpoint Encryption can be susceptible to a null pointer de-reference issue, which can result in a NullPointerException that can lead to a privilege escalation scenario.

In Symantec Endpoint Encryption before SEE 11.1.3HF3, a kernel memory leak is a type of resource leak that can occur when a computer program incorrectly manages memory allocations in such a way that memory which is no longer needed is not released. In object-oriented programming, a memory leak may happen when an object is stored in memory but cannot be accessed by the running code.
